Recent official forecasts from agencies like the German Weather Service and international models indicate Munich's July 15 high will likely reach 26–29°C, with most runs clustering near 28–29°C under partly cloudy skies and late showers. Cloud cover and scattered precipitation from a passing frontal boundary are the main moderating factors, limiting full solar heating compared to clearer conditions that could push readings toward record territory for mid-July. This genuine model spread—driven by timing of showers and boundary-layer moisture—explains why trader consensus splits tightly between 26°C and 27°C while assigning lower but meaningful probability to 28°C. Updated model runs and official briefings over the next 48 hours will likely refine the exact maximum before market resolution.

The resolution source for this market will be information from Wunderground, specifically the highest temperature recorded for all times on this day for the Munich Airport Station, available here: https://www.wunderground.com/history/daily/de/munich/EDDM.
To toggle between Fahrenheit and Celsius, click the gear icon next to the search bar and switch the Temperature setting between °F and °C.
This market can not resolve until the first data point for the following date has been published on the resolution source.
The resolution source for this market measures temperatures to whole degrees Celsius (eg, 9°C). Thus, this is the level of precision that will be used when resolving the market.
Revisions to temperatures recorded within this market's timeframe will be considered until the first datapoint for the following date has been published, after which any alterations will not be considered.
